Abstract
The utility model relates to full-automatic sewing machine field, particularly relates to the hoisting mechanism of middle depression bar.Depression bar lifting device in the full-automatic template sewing machine of one of the present utility model, including middle depression bar, pressure regulation guide rod, spring and hoisting mechanism, described spring housing is located on pressure regulation guide rod, one end of described pressure regulation guide rod is connected with medium pressure bar, and the other end of described pressure regulation guide rod is flexibly connected with described hoisting mechanism.The medium pressure bar other end is connected with middle presser feet.It is firmly not easily broken that the utility model has pressure regulation guide rod, and the advantage that operating efficiency is high.

Technical field
The utility model relates to full-automatic sewing machine field, particularly relates to the hoisting mechanism of middle depression bar.
Background technology
In prior art, the middle depression bar hoisting mechanism of non-full-automatic sewing machine is hand, but meet with non-rectilinear sewing or
During complex pattern sewing process, in hand lifting, the efficiency of depression bar is then very low.
And automatically the middle pressure hoisting mechanism of template sewing machine is computer control automatic lifting, its structure is: on middle depression bar
Under move reciprocatingly, one end of pressure regulation guide rod is placed in the bar chamber of middle depression bar, and the other end of its pressure regulation guide rod and hoisting mechanism are even
Connect, due to the internal diameter in the restricted diameter of the pressure regulation guide rod bar chamber in middle depression bar, so generally pressure regulation guide rod is relatively thin, cause
Pressure regulation guide rod is very easily broken, is greatly increased machine-spoiled rate, updates the cost that pressure regulation bar increases user frequently, also drops simultaneously
The efficiency of low work.
Utility model content
The purpose of this utility model is to provide a kind of pressure regulation guide rod firmly not easily broken, and the full-automatic mould that operating efficiency is high
Depression bar lifting device in plate use in sewing machine.
Of the present utility model disclose depression bar lifting device in a kind of full-automatic template sewing machine, including middle depression bar, tune
Pressing guide rod, spring and hoisting mechanism, described spring housing is located on pressure regulation guide rod, one end of described pressure regulation guide rod and medium pressure bar
Being connected, the other end of described pressure regulation guide rod is flexibly connected with described hoisting mechanism.The medium pressure bar other end is connected with middle presser feet.
Further, the upper end cap portion of pressure regulation guide rod is placed in pressure regulation guide rod pipe box, and described spring is positioned at described pressure regulation leads
Bar set with medium pressure bar between, owing to spring is limited between pressure regulation leader casing and middle depression bar, when medium pressure bar together with
During the motion of described pressure regulation guide rod, spring is compressed;One end of hoisting mechanism is connected with one end of described pressure regulation guide rod pipe box.Adjusting
Pressure guide rod pipe box bottom and be positioned at pressure regulation guide rod pipe box and be provided with a step, the upper end cap portion of described pressure regulation guide rod and described step
Coordinate, make the upper end cap portion of described pressure regulation guide rod be always positioned in described pressure regulation guide rod pipe box.At the end of sewing, hoisting mechanism
Lift pressure regulation guide rod pipe box by piston rod, then drive pressure regulation guide rod to carry on depression bar in finally driving by pressure regulation guide rod pipe box,
Finally realize carrying on the middle presser feet being connected with middle depression bar.
Wherein, one end of described pressure regulation guide rod and medium pressure bar are connected, and can be described pressure regulation guide rod and medium pressure
Bar is threaded, and as pressure regulation guide rod bottom is provided with external screw thread, and middle depression bar top is provided with internal thread, outside pressure regulation guide rod bottom
The screw-internal thread fit on screw thread and middle depression bar top is fixed.Described pressure regulation guide rod and medium pressure bar are synchronized with the movement.
In such scheme, hoisting mechanism can use electronic mode (as used motor-driven mode) to may be used without pneumatic
Mode (mode of air cylinder driven) is the power promoting.When using pneumatic mode, the piston rod of the cylinder of described hoisting mechanism
One end passes through after cylinder fixes seat threadeds with described pressure regulation guide rod pipe box.
The utility model has the advantage that
1st, it because pressure regulation guide rod of the present utility model and middle depression bar are connected, not that in prior art, pressure regulation guide rod is placed in middle pressure
In the bar chamber of bar, the connected mode that middle depression bar moves reciprocatingly so that the globality of middle depression bar lifting device is higher.
2 secondly because middle depression bar and pressure regulation guide rod mass motion, and both sides are not necessarily to respective self-movement, pressure regulation guide rod straight
Footpath can be equal to bar chamber internal diameter or the external diameter of middle depression bar, so the diameter of pressure regulation guide rod is not by the limiting of bar chamber internal diameter of middle depression bar
System so that the diameter of pressure regulation guide rod of the present utility model can increase more than 30% compared with the diameter of the pressure regulation guide rod of prior art,
The lifting intensity making pressure regulation guide rod is greatly improved, and fastness also significantly strengthens, and ensures that the global reliability of equipment.
3rd, in prior art, average about 10 days of middle depression bar is just disconnected, needs more to renew, and the utility model is substantially not
Fracture, is also not required to often update.

Detailed description of the invention
Being described further the utility model below in conjunction with the accompanying drawings, following example are only preference, are not right
Scope of the present utility model is any limitation as, on the contrary, its objective is to wish to cover various change and have being arranged in of equality
The utility model is intended in the category of the scope of the claims applied for.
Embodiment 1: 1 and Fig. 2 the utility model is described further below in conjunction with the accompanying drawings:
Depression bar lifting device in a kind of full-automatic template sewing machine, including the 1st, pressure regulation guide rod the 2nd, spring the 3rd, the pressure regulation of middle depression bar
Guide rod pipe box 4 and pneumatic lifting mechanism.
The upper end of middle depression bar 1 is provided with internal thread.
The upper end of pressure regulation guide rod 2 is provided with cap portion 21, and the lower end of pressure regulation guide rod 2 is provided with external screw thread 22.
The upper end of pressure regulation guide rod pipe box 4 is provided with internal thread, is provided with step 41 in the tube chamber of the lower end of pressure regulation guide rod pipe box 4.
The upper end of pressure regulation guide rod 2 passes through pressure regulation guide rod pipe box 4, and the cap portion 21 of the upper end of pressure regulation guide rod 2 is placed in pressure regulation guide rod
In pipe box 4, spring 3 is sheathed on pressure regulation guide rod 2, the cap portion 21 of the upper end of pressure regulation guide rod 2 and the step 41 of pressure regulation guide rod pipe box 4
Coordinate, 41 position-limiting actions of step so that the cap portion 21 of pressure regulation guide rod 2 is placed in pressure regulation guide rod pipe box 4 all the time.In middle depression bar 1
It is fixing that screw thread and the external screw thread 22 of pressure regulation guide rod 2 join merga pass nut 7.Spring 3 be positioned at pressure regulation leader casing 4 and middle depression bar 1 it
Between, when central depression bar 1 moves up and down together with pressure regulation guide rod 2, spring 3 is compressed between pressure regulation leader casing 4 and middle depression bar 1.
Piston rod 61 one end of the cylinder 6 of pneumatic lifting mechanism passes through the upper end that cylinder fixes seat 5 and pressure regulation guide rod pipe box 4
Threaded.
When in sewing process, pressure regulation guide rod 2 in company with in depression bar 1 synchronization move up and down.At the end of sewing, airlift
Structure lifts pressure regulation guide rod pipe box 4 by piston rod 61, then in driving pressure regulation guide rod 2 to drive by pressure regulation guide rod pipe box 4 on depression bar 1
Carry, finally realize carrying on the middle presser feet being connected with middle depression bar 1.
